From a circular card sheet of radius 14 cm, two circles of radius 3.5 cm and a rectangle of length 3 cm and breadth 1 cm are removed. (as shown in the following figure). Find the area of the remaining sheet. (Take `pi = 22/7`)

उत्तर
Area of bigger circle = `22/7 xx 14 xx 14`
= 616 cm2
Area of 2 small circles = `2 xx pir^2`
= `2 xx 22/7 xx 3.5 xx 3.5`
= 77 cm2
Area of rectangle = Length × Breadth
= 3 × 1
= 3 cm2
Remaining area of sheet = 616 - 77 - 3
= 536 cm2
